Artocarpus heterophyllusLam., which is commonly known as jackfruit is a tropical climacteric fruit, belonging to Moraceae family, is native to Western Ghats of India and common in Asia, Africa, and some regions in South America. Introduction The jackfruit is indigenous to the rain forests of the Western Ghats of India and is cultivated throughout the tropical lowlands in South and Southeast Asia, parts of Central and Eastern Africa and Brazil. Growing jackfruit trees produce within three to four years and may live to 100 years old with productivity declining as they age.
